Kick off: 7:45
Tickets: Pay on the turnstile. £19 for adults, £12 for senior citizens & under 16s and £9 for under 11s.
Directions:
From Leicester: Take the A50 to join the M1 at junction 22. Leave the M1 at junction 24 and take the A50 to Stoke. You'll see the Britannia Stadium on your left.
Alternative route: Take the M6 to Junction 15, then the A500 to Stoke, then the A50.
The stadium is signposted once you get to Stoke.
Parking: If you arrive early there are several car parks close to the ground. You may face a 15 minute walk if you arrive later. If you park close to the ground it can take a while to get away after the match.
Trains: No trains to Leicester after the game.
Coach: Fox Travel coaches will depart at 5pm, priced at £13 adults and £11
The supporters club also run coaches to the match from Leicester, Hinckley and Loughborough.
Pubs: Not many pubs close to the ground, it might be a good idea to stop for a pint on before you reach the city.
There's a Powerleague five a side centre close to the ground which has parking and a bar, which I've used before with no problems.
The fans: Stoke fans have a bad reputation - and it's well deserved. The Britannia Stadium is one of the few I've seen trouble outside in recent years, with Stoke fans (in Stoke shirts, not the normal hooligan uniform) fighting with the police in an attempt to get to away fans. This is after we'd beaten them 1-0 three seasons ago.
Expect to see a high police profile for this match, following the attack on Simon Royce following their defeat to QPR on Saturday.
